4 ·Admixture quantities < % of the cement are only allowed if they are dissolved in part of the mixing water If the total quantity of liquid admixture is > 3 L/m³ of concrete their water quantity must be included in the w/c ratio calculation

·polymer plug or crystal technology like our own KIM admixture With crystal technology PRAHs can chemically react to grow insoluble crystals when in the presence of water These crystals then reduce the permeability of the concrete s interior and can even self seal the concrete bridging any concrete cracks that occur
